Output 58aaa0161aa7a68061af2834c683e2baa445711e2f08b04ed9f2bc792d26c84b:14

value
13118090
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ad2f3577597f9ee83af0908f66d85c4e8ac71581 OP_EQUAL
address
3HUjNrmsof879hCjVfy5Ge8smVuQLgHCCS
transaction
58aaa0161aa7a68061af2834c683e2baa445711e2f08b04ed9f2bc792d26c84b